NewMarket Corporation (NEU) - Canvas Business Model: Value Propositions
You're looking at the core reasons customers choose NewMarket Corporation's products, which are deeply tied to the financial health supporting those promises. The value proposition isn't just about the chemistry; it's about the scale and stability of the supplier behind it, especially as the company pivots toward high-growth specialty areas.
Enhanced fuel and lubricant performance (efficiency, longevity, reduced emissions).
The core value in the petroleum additives segment, delivered by Afton and Ethyl, is performance enhancement, even when shipment volumes fluctuate. For the first nine months of 2025, this segment generated sales of $1.9 billion. Management's focus on operational efficiency is evident because, despite a 4.6% decrease in shipments for the first nine months of 2025 compared to the prior year period, the segment still delivered an operating profit of $413.2 million. This resilience shows the value proposition is sticky, even if the market softens; for instance, Q3 2025 operating profit was $131.3 million on sales of $649.1 million.
Mission-critical propellants for aerospace and defense applications.
This is where NewMarket Corporation is aggressively investing for future value. Through its American Pacific Corporation (AMPAC) subsidiary, the company supplies ammonium perchlorate, a key ingredient in solid rocket motors. To meet growing demand from US military and space launch programs, NewMarket approved a capital investment of up to $100 million to expand AMPAC's production capabilities. This investment is set to increase capacity by more than 50%, with the new production line scheduled to come online in the second half of 2026. This commitment underpins the value of being a strategic, national asset in a market segment valued at $3840.1 million globally in 2025.
Customized additive packages meeting stringent global regulatory standards.
The shift toward higher-margin, specialized products is clear in the Specialty Materials segment, which includes the recent October 1, 2025 acquisition of Calca Solutions. This segment's sales for the first nine months of 2025 reached $133.9 million, up from $114.2 million in the same period last year, with operating profit jumping to $39.7 million from $16.0 million. This growth reflects the value of providing tailored solutions that navigate complex regulatory landscapes, a capability that commands a premium over commodity offerings.
The financial performance of the two main operating segments for the first nine months of 2025 illustrates this strategic focus:
| Segment | Sales (9M 2025, in millions) | Operating Profit (9M 2025, in millions) | Year-over-Year Sales Change |
|---|---|---|---|
| Petroleum Additives | $1,900.0 | $413.2 | Decreased |
| Specialty Materials | $133.9 | $39.7 | Increased |
Technical expertise and consultative support for customer blending needs.
The value here is less about a single revenue line and more about maintaining customer relationships through technical depth, which helps offset volume declines in the core business. The company's stated priorities include investing in technology to meet customer needs and enhancing operational efficiency. This expertise supports the sticky nature of the additives business, where switching costs are high once a formulation is qualified. For example, management noted that despite shipment declines in Q1 2025 (down 7.2%), operating profit margin remained strong due to efficiency initiatives.
High-quality, reliable supply from a top-tier global provider.
Reliability is backed by a strong balance sheet, which allows for necessary reinvestment and supply chain security. NewMarket Corporation reduced its Net Debt by $213.2 million during the first nine months of 2025, driving its Net Debt to EBITDA ratio down to 0.9x as of September 30, 2025. This financial strength allows for shareholder returns, evidenced by the Board approving a 9% increase in the quarterly dividend to $3.00 per share, payable January 2, 2026. Furthermore, the company is expanding capacity in its specialty materials segment, expecting that capacity to come online in the second half of 2026, ensuring future supply security.
Key indicators of this reliable, long-term focus include:
- Net Debt to EBITDA ratio as of September 30, 2025: 0.9x.
- Quarterly dividend raised by 9% to $3.00 per share.
- Capital investment of up to $100 million in AMPAC capacity expansion.
- Specialty Materials operating profit for 9M 2025: $39.7 million (up from $16.0 million).
The company's ability to generate cash flows that support both debt reduction and dividend growth signals a commitment to being a dependable partner.

NewMarket Corporation (NEU) - Canvas Business Model: Customer Segments
You're looking at the core customer base for NewMarket Corporation, which is split between its traditional additives business and its growing specialty materials arm. Honestly, understanding who buys what tells you where the revenue engine is running hottest.
The primary customer base for NewMarket Corporation's largest division, Petroleum Additives (through Afton Chemical Corporation and Ethyl Corporation), consists of entities needing to enhance the performance of fuels and lubricants. As of the first nine months of 2025, this segment brought in sales of $1.9 billion and an operating profit of $413.2 million. Globally, NewMarket Corporation commanded a 12.3% market share in petroleum additives as of January 2025.
The customer segments are clearly defined by the application of the chemical solutions:
- Major integrated oil companies and independent lubricant blenders.
- Global automotive and heavy-duty commercial equipment manufacturers.
- U.S. military and global aerospace/defense contractors (via AMPAC).
- Industrial fluid users (e.g., turbine, hydraulic, and gear oil applications).
The global automotive and heavy-duty commercial equipment manufacturers rely on NewMarket Corporation's expertise for several key product lines that keep engines running smoother and machines lasting longer. These customers purchase additives for:
- Engine oil additives for passenger cars, heavy-duty diesel engines, and railroad/marine diesel engines.
- Driveline products, including automotive gear oil and automatic transmission fluids.
- Performance and refinery fuel additives, such as gasoline and diesel fuel additives.
For the U.S. military and global aerospace/defense contractors, the customer relationship is managed through the subsidiary American Pacific Corporation (AMPAC), which manufactures specialty materials like ammonium perchlorate for solid rocket motors. This segment is seeing strategic investment; NewMarket Corporation approved up to $100 million to expand AMPAC's production capacity by more than 50%, with completion scheduled for 2026, specifically to meet growing domestic demand from U.S. military and space launch programs. For the first nine months of 2025, this Specialty Materials segment recorded sales of $134 million and an operating profit of $40 million.
Industrial fluid users represent another distinct group, often requiring specialized performance characteristics for their machinery. These customers buy industrial products such as anti-wear and R&O (Rust & Oxidation) hydraulic oils, industrial gear oils, and grease.
Here's a quick look at the financial scale of the two main operating segments for the first nine months of 2025:
| Customer Segment Focus | NewMarket Segment | Sales (First Nine Months 2025) | Operating Profit (First Nine Months 2025) |
| Lubricant & Fuel Additives | Petroleum Additives | $1.9 billion | $413.2 million |
| Aerospace & Defense Chemicals | Specialty Materials | $134 million | $40 million |
The company's overall consolidated net sales for the third quarter of 2025 were $690.3 million. The focus on technological investment is meant to help Afton Chemical meet evolving specifications and provide differentiation for its customers in these core segments.

NewMarket Corporation (NEU) - Canvas Business Model: Cost Structure
You're analyzing the cost base for NewMarket Corporation as of late 2025, and it's clear that costs are managed across a complex global manufacturing and R&D footprint. The structure heavily relies on variable costs tied to production, alongside significant fixed and semi-fixed investments in innovation and infrastructure.
Raw material procurement costs represent a defintely significant variable cost, especially for the Petroleum Additives segment. While specific total procurement spend isn't itemized, the impact is clear: lower raw material costs were a key driver in boosting Petroleum Additives operating profit in 2024 compared to 2023. Conversely, the risk of sudden, sharp, or prolonged raw material price increases remains a stated concern for NewMarket Corporation.
The company maintains substantial R&D expenses to support its technology solutions for customers. For the first nine months of 2025, R&D expenses were reported at $0.133B (or $133 million). Looking back, the annual research and development expenses for 2024 were $0.138B (or $138 million).
Manufacturing overhead and operating costs for global facilities are constantly under review. NewMarket Corporation has shown a focus on efficiency, as lower operating costs drove an increase in Petroleum Additives operating profit in the fourth quarter of 2024. However, cost pressures exist; the decrease in Petroleum Additives operating profit for the first nine months of 2025 was attributed, in part, to increased operating costs and one-time charges related to optimizing the global manufacturing network.
Capital expenditures cover both maintenance and growth initiatives across the global footprint. For the first nine months of 2025, NewMarket Corporation funded capital expenditures totaling $49.6 million. This compares to $57.3 million funded for the full year 2024.
Selling, general, and administrative (SG&A) expenses are embedded within the overall operating structure, though not broken out separately in the same detail as the other line items. We can infer the scale of the overall cost of sales and operations by looking at the gross profit achieved.
Here are some key financial figures that define the cost and investment structure:
| Cost/Investment Category | Period | Amount (USD) |
|---|---|---|
| Gross Profit | Full Year 2024 | $886.3 million |
| Research & Development Expenses | Nine Months Ended September 30, 2025 | $133 million |
| Research & Development Expenses | Full Year 2024 | $138 million |
| Capital Expenditures | Nine Months Ended September 30, 2025 | $49.6 million |
| Capital Expenditures | Full Year 2024 | $57.3 million |
The cost management focus includes specific actions within the segments:
- Managing operating costs remains a priority in Petroleum Additives.
- One-time charges were taken in Q3 2025 to optimize the manufacturing network.
- The company is strategically examining and reducing low-margin business, which impacts top-line sales but improves overall profitability structure.
